Ingredients List and Possible Substitutions
The ingredients for the Blueberry Cottage Cheese Breakfast Bake include cottage cheese, eggs, blueberries, and whole wheat bread. For those with dietary restrictions or preferences, consider the following substitutions:
- Use almond milk or another non-dairy milk instead of regular milk.
- Replace eggs with a flax egg or an egg substitute for a vegan version.
- Choose gluten-free bread to make the recipe gluten-friendly.
Ingredient | Quantity | Substitution |
---|---|---|
Cottage Cheese | 1 cup | Greek Yogurt |
Eggs | 4 | Flax Eggs |
Blueberries | 1 cup | Other Berries |
Step-by-Step Preparation Method
Preparing the Blueberry Cottage Cheese Breakfast Bake involves a few simple steps:
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Mix the cottage cheese, eggs, and vanilla extract in a large bowl.
- Add the bread pieces to the mixture and stir until they are well coated.
- Gently fold in the blueberries.
- Pour the mixture into a greased baking dish and bake for 35-40 minutes, or until the top is golden brown.

Baking Tips for the Perfect Texture
To achieve the perfect texture, ensure that the bread is torn into small pieces and that the mixture is not overmixed. Baking the casserole until it’s just set and still slightly jiggly in the center will result in a moist and creamy breakfast bake.
Storage and Reheating Instructions
The Blueberry Cottage Cheese Breakfast Bake can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, simply microwave individual portions for 30-60 seconds or until warmed through. You can also reheat the entire bake in the oven at 300°F (150°C) for about 10-15 minutes.
